Transaction eb704f8a0acde56b8697516951607b5aa24fcabbb0be15d39381745ee8c6ae2a
1 Input
1 Output
-
eb704f8a0acde56b8697516951607b5aa24fcabbb0be15d39381745ee8c6ae2a:0
- value
- 660628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 566f11a4df4c3c8a3395722f9ef98e0c0e46740f OP_EQUAL
- address
- 39a36FAykAKDpnGnjfz1ZLFVPpSoeJj8R5